No, that's one of those ignorant myths. Also "well kept dreads" are typically not natural dreads. Natural dreads have a few years of unkept grungy look to them until they come together and form those real nice tight round locks and look "well kept." Natural dreads are typically much healthier hair than 98% of other folks hair cause they typically only use all natural soaps without SLS and other chemicals that cause hair damage.
